WebM6. Original release. September 6, 2002. ( 2002-09-06) –. 2003. ( 2003) Mission Odyssey is a French-German animated TV series about the adventures of the ancient Greek hero Ulysses. The series is a production of BAF Berlin Animation Film GmbH & Co. Produktions KG, Marathon Filmproduktion, Maraton Animation, and M6 Metropole Television. WebUlysses, a novel by the Irish writer James Joyce, is a key text of literary modernism.Divided into 18 chapters, it follows the structure of Homer’s Odyssey, the ancient Greek epic poem about Odysseus’s journey home from the Trojan War to his wife Penelope in Ithaca..
